ndiswrapper not loading on boot
I searched but was unable to find a direct answer. I have ndiswrapper installed and working with my Linksys WPC54G v4 card and ndiswrapper is functioning. I used ndiswrapper -m and modprobe ndiswrapper and everything is working except on a reboot and doing a lsmod ndiswrapper is not loading. I am having to do a modprobe each time. What file do I need to modify and what do I put in it since it seems whatever the ndiswrapper -m targeted the wrong file? This is on Debian 4.0 kernel 2.6.18-4-686. Thank you.

Add ndiswrapper (assuming that is the name of the module) to the /etc/modules file . That should do it I think.
